How Much Does a Bachelor’s in Psychology from Wheeling University Cost?

$29,290 Average Tuition and Fees (In-State)

Wheeling University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

During the 2019-2020 academic year, part-time undergraduate students at Wheeling University paid an average of $735 per credit hour. No discount was available for in-state students. The following table shows the average full-time tuition and fees for undergraduates.

In StateOut of State
Tuition$29,090$29,090
Fees$200$200
Books and Supplies$1,300$1,300
On Campus Room and Board$10,610$10,610
On Campus Other Expenses$1,800$1,800

Wheeling University Bachelor’s Student Diversity for Psychology

5 Bachelor's Degrees Awarded
80.0% Women
20.0% Racial-Ethnic Minorities*
There were 5 bachelor’s degrees in psychology awarded during the 2019-2020 academic year. Information about those students is shown below.

Male-to-Female Ratio

About 80.0% of the students who received their Bachelor’s in psychology in 2019-2020 were women. This is about the same as the countrywide number of 79.3%.

undefined

Racial-Ethnic Diversity

Racial-ethnic minority graduates* made up 20.0% of the psychology bachelor’s degrees at Wheeling University in 2019-2020. This is lower than the nationwide number of 43%.

*The racial-ethnic minorities count is calculated by taking the total number of students and subtracting white students, international students, and students whose race/ethnicity was unknown. This number is then divided by the total number of students at the school to obtain the racial-ethnic minorities percentage.
